Our Security team works to create and maintain the safest operating environment for Google's users and developers. Security Engineers work with network equipment and actively monitor our systems for attacks and intrusions. In this role, you will also work with software engineers to proactively identify and fix security flaws and vulnerabilities.

In this role, you will come up with scenarios that advanced adversaries might try to compromise our security, and execute these attacks in a safe manner and in accordance with our rules of engagement. As a member of the Offensive Security team you will both emulate the techniques used by known hacker groups, and come up with new techniques that adversaries might attempt in the future.

After each exercise you will thoroughly document any findings and present the results to colleagues as well as leadership. You will work closely with members of the blue teams to improve our detection capabilities, and other parts of the security and affected product teams to design defense-in-depth controls that limit attackers' ability to move inside our network.
